Report: $400 Halo Reach Xbox 360 bundle on the way
Ars Technica is reporting that Microsoft is on the verge of announcing a Halo: Reach Xbox 360 hardware bundle. The $399.99 package will contain a silver version of the new Xbox 360 S (equipped with a 250GB hard drive), a copy of the game (of course!) and two wireless controllers. The bundle would likely ... - read more at XBOX 360 Fanboy

The Mob loses: Microsoft cancels 1 vs 100
Microsoft will not be holding a third season of 1 vs. 100 on Xbox Live. Kotaku confirmed the sad news with Microsoft Game Studios' General Manager Dave McCarthy, who said, "We're very proud of the 1 vs 100 team and their accomplishments, and are excited to apply what we've learned to future programming." ... - read more at PS3 Fanboy
